Add GUI test to check ayu <code> colors
This commit is contained in:
parent
749cd8f9af
commit
46b4b377b8
13
src/test/rustdoc-gui/ayu-code-tag-colors.goml
Normal file
13
src/test/rustdoc-gui/ayu-code-tag-colors.goml
Normal file
@ -0,0 +1,13 @@
|
|||||||
|
// The ayu theme has a different color for the "<code>" tags in the doc blocks. We need to
|
||||||
|
// check that the rule isn't applied on other "<code>" elements.
|
||||||
|
goto: file://|DOC_PATH|/test_docs/enum.AnEnum.html
|
||||||
|
// We need to show the text, otherwise the colors aren't "computed" by the web browser.
|
||||||
|
show-text: true
|
||||||
|
// We set the theme to ayu.
|
||||||
|
local-storage: {"rustdoc-theme": "ayu", "rustdoc-preferred-dark-theme": "ayu", "rustdoc-use-system-theme": "false"}
|
||||||
|
// We reload to get the text appearing and the theme applied.
|
||||||
|
reload:
|
||||||
|
|
||||||
|
assert-css: (".docblock code", {"color": "rgb(255, 180, 84)"}, ALL)
|
||||||
|
// It includes variants and the "titles" as well (for example: "impl RefUnwindSafe for AnEnum").
|
||||||
|
assert-css: ("div:not(.docblock) > code", {"color": "rgb(197, 197, 197)"}, ALL)
|
@ -96,6 +96,7 @@ pub fn check_list_code_block() {}
|
|||||||
#[doc(cfg(unix))]
|
#[doc(cfg(unix))]
|
||||||
pub fn replaced_function() {}
|
pub fn replaced_function() {}
|
||||||
|
|
||||||
|
/// Some doc with `code`!
|
||||||
pub enum AnEnum {
|
pub enum AnEnum {
|
||||||
WithVariants { and: usize, sub: usize, variants: usize },
|
WithVariants { and: usize, sub: usize, variants: usize },
|
||||||
}
|
}
|
||||||
|
Loading…
Reference in New Issue
Block a user